ALABAMA FAMILY OPTOMETRY
Eye/Vision Center
ALABAMA FAMILY OPTOMETRY is a Eye/Vision Center in OXFORD, AL, US.
E60 COMMONS WAY
OXFORD, AL, US
2564035170